Output 58b9dd895ee4d521a99b1415198ca44bb9a6f0d89048a380f8a9d0afed51d0b2:17

value
167821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9e9db8f5e2e493a585e818093f6aedf5bc769b OP_EQUAL
address
37Q7qH3AJBaELPj4d2uHWBSyTfvBTVoR8D
transaction
58b9dd895ee4d521a99b1415198ca44bb9a6f0d89048a380f8a9d0afed51d0b2
spent
true